Output ef10643326f09da05e32c3a10815e68efcd75e8f9a8b381c01ffce31ca9f1322:1

value
87508922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cfa05fdd14aac90d336aeffa001febcf0cea25f OP_EQUAL
address
MEvB6wUKsEqay3xwmLTocXTN4vGbEmSRQS
transaction
ef10643326f09da05e32c3a10815e68efcd75e8f9a8b381c01ffce31ca9f1322
spent
true